What are the first signs of mold I should look for in my basement?
The first signs of mold in your basement often include a musty or earthy odor, visible discoloration or staining on walls, floors, or ceilings (especially in damp or humid areas), and the presence of moisture or water damage. Addressing these early indicators promptly can prevent a more widespread and costly mold problem.
Basements are particularly susceptible to mold growth due to their typically higher humidity levels and potential for water intrusion from leaks, flooding, or condensation. That musty smell is often the earliest indication, as it's detectable even before visible mold appears. The smell is caused by Microbial Volatile Organic Compounds (MVOCs) released by the mold. Look for areas where the odor is strongest, focusing on corners, around pipes, and near the floor. Visual cues are also important. Mold can appear in various colors, including white, green, black, brown, or gray. It might present as fuzzy patches, slimy films, or simple discoloration. Pay close attention to areas with visible water damage or staining, such as water stains on walls or ceilings, peeling paint or wallpaper, or damp spots on concrete floors. Mold thrives on organic materials, so check areas around wood, drywall, cardboard boxes, and fabrics. Remember that not all discoloration is mold, but it warrants further investigation, especially if accompanied by a musty odor. Finally, don't ignore signs of excess moisture. Condensation on pipes or windows, dampness on walls or floors, or even efflorescence (a white, powdery deposit indicating water seepage through concrete) can create an environment conducive to mold growth. Using a dehumidifier in your basement can help lower humidity levels and prevent mold from taking hold. Distinguishing mold from mildew in your basement primarily involves visual inspection, paying attention to color, texture, and growth pattern. Mildew typically appears as a flat, powdery, or fuzzy growth that is white, gray, or yellow, while mold often has a slimy or fuzzy texture and comes in a wider range of colors, including black, green, brown, and sometimes even pink or orange.
Mildew is often found on surfaces that are frequently damp, and it's usually easier to remove than mold. You can typically wipe away mildew with a household cleaner and proper ventilation. Mold, on the other hand, tends to penetrate deeper into materials and is often associated with more significant moisture problems. The musty, earthy odor is stronger with mold infestations. If you're unsure, consider testing a sample with a mold test kit or consulting a professional mold inspector. To further clarify, consider these points: Mildew is usually a surface problem, growing on materials like paint, drywall, and fabrics. Mold can grow on these materials as well, but can also thrive on organic materials like wood and paper. The appearance of mold can vary greatly depending on the type of mold and the surface it is growing on. If you observe dark staining that persists after cleaning, it’s more likely to be mold. Detecting hidden mold behind basement walls often requires a multi-pronged approach, combining moisture detection, visual inspection with specialized tools, and potentially, physical sampling for lab analysis. The best tools include moisture meters, infrared cameras, borescopes, and mold test kits, used strategically to identify areas of concern and confirm mold presence and type.
When searching for mold behind basement walls, start with a moisture meter to check the moisture content of the drywall, wood framing, or concrete. High moisture levels are a strong indicator of potential mold growth, even if the mold isn't immediately visible. Infrared cameras can also be extremely useful. They detect temperature differences, allowing you to identify cold spots that may indicate moisture accumulation behind the wall. These cold spots are prime areas for mold growth. Remember that both moisture meters and infrared cameras only point to the *possibility* of mold; they don't confirm its presence. To get a visual look behind the wall without extensive demolition, a borescope (also called an endoscope) is invaluable. This small camera attached to a flexible probe can be inserted through a small hole drilled into the wall, allowing you to inspect the wall cavity for mold growth directly. Finally, if visual inspection suggests mold, but you need confirmation or want to know the type of mold, surface samples or air samples can be collected and sent to a certified laboratory for analysis. Mold in a basement typically smells musty, earthy, or like decaying leaves. The odor's strength can vary significantly, ranging from a faint, barely noticeable scent to a strong, pervasive stench depending on the extent of the mold growth, the type of mold, and the basement's ventilation.
The characteristic musty smell arises from microbial volatile organic compounds (MVOCs) released by actively growing mold. These compounds are byproducts of the mold's metabolic processes as it breaks down organic materials like wood, drywall, or even dust. A damp or humid basement provides the perfect environment for mold to thrive, amplifying the production of these odor-causing compounds. Think of it like a damp forest floor – that's the general idea, though perhaps less pleasant depending on the concentration. Detecting the mold smell is often the first indication of a problem, even before visible mold is apparent. A faint odor might suggest early-stage mold growth, while a strong, easily detectable smell usually indicates a more significant infestation. Because basements often have poor ventilation, the odor can linger and intensify over time. It's crucial to investigate any persistent musty smell in your basement, as it signals a potential health hazard and structural issue that needs addressing. Yes, mold is most likely to grow in areas of the basement with high humidity, moisture, and poor ventilation. These areas typically include corners, especially where walls meet the floor, around windows and pipes, and in areas where leaks or water damage have occurred.
Mold thrives in damp, dark environments, making basements particularly susceptible. The combination of concrete foundations, which can wick moisture from the surrounding soil, and limited airflow creates ideal conditions for mold spores to colonize. Pay close attention to areas where condensation is common, such as cold water pipes or single-pane windows. Also, check behind furniture or stored boxes that block airflow against walls, as these spots can trap moisture and promote mold growth. Regularly inspect vulnerable areas for signs of mold, such as discoloration, musty odors, or visible mold growth. Addressing moisture issues promptly, improving ventilation, and using dehumidifiers can significantly reduce the risk of mold in your basement. No, a home inspector cannot guarantee the detection of all mold issues during a basement inspection. While they are trained to identify visible mold growth and conditions conducive to mold, hidden mold behind walls, under flooring, or within HVAC systems may go undetected without specialized equipment or invasive investigation.
Home inspectors perform a visual inspection, looking for signs like discoloration, staining, musty odors, and moisture intrusion, all of which can indicate potential mold growth. They also use moisture meters to assess dampness in building materials. However, these methods are limited. Mold can thrive in concealed areas where visual cues are absent. A seemingly dry surface might conceal significant mold growth beneath it. To find hidden mold, destructive methods like drilling small holes in walls to view inside with a boroscope, or even removing sections of drywall, are required and are beyond the scope of a standard home inspection. Furthermore, home inspectors are generalists, not mold remediation specialists. They can identify potential problems and recommend further investigation, such as a mold-specific inspection performed by a certified mold inspector. A mold inspector will have specialized tools and expertise to conduct air sampling and surface testing to determine the presence and extent of mold contamination, as well as the specific types of mold present. If you suspect mold in your basement, the very first thing you should do is limit exposure by staying out of the affected area as much as possible and improving ventilation by opening windows (if weather permits) and using fans to circulate air outwards. Then, identify and address the moisture source that's likely feeding the mold growth. Lastly, document the mold, noting its location and appearance, to aid in planning your remediation strategy.
Addressing the moisture source is absolutely critical. Mold thrives in damp environments, so identifying and fixing leaks, condensation issues, or groundwater seepage is paramount to preventing further mold growth. This might involve repairing leaky pipes, improving drainage around your foundation, or using a dehumidifier to lower the humidity level in your basement. Ignoring the moisture source will only allow the mold to return, even after cleaning. Documenting the mold growth will help you determine the extent of the problem and choose the appropriate remediation method. Take photos or videos of the affected areas, noting the color, texture, and size of the mold patches. This documentation will also be helpful if you decide to hire a professional mold remediation company. Remember, for larger areas (over 10 square feet) or if you have health concerns, professional assessment and remediation are highly recommended.
